Network tort liability is a new form of tort liability in the modern society. In order toproperly resolve network infringement disputes, China’s "Tort Liability Act" set notificationrules. Notice involves three bodies,Internet service providers, the infringer and the victim.Form of notice shall be in writing. Content of notice containing the relevant information thevictim, the subject of infringing URLs, supporting materials, and commitment and guarantee.Network service provider shall review the notice. To notify the network service provider andthe infringer will be effective. Notification rules have been infringed safeguard the legitimaterights and interests of maintaining the network service provider’s rights and promoting thesettlement of disputes and the role of the network environment clean. However, the existingnotification rule does not confer the right to defend the infringer is not conducive to thenetwork service provider to ascertain the facts, is not conducive to maintaining the public’sfreedom of speech. In order to improve the existing notification rules, it is necessary toestablish an anti-notification rules. Presupposes the existence of an Anti-notification is thenotification exists, and related network information has been removed, shielding or brokenlinks. The exercise should be a counter-notification object is a network service provider, andshall be in writing. Anti-notification contains the infringer or other network users’ personalinformation, the address of the relevant network information and content, supporting materials,commitments and guarantees. Counter-Notification for network service providers and peoplehas been infringed effectiveness.
